“Confidence is the Power That Makes Everything Possible”: PM Modi Elated Over U.S. Tariff Relief

Following the India-U.S. trade deal, Prime Minister Narendra Modi shared a verse from the Mahabharata on social media, highlighting the power of confidence as the nation celebrates a major economic breakthrough. The announcement comes after the U.S. reduced tariffs on Indian goods from 50% to 18% following direct talks between PM Modi and U.S. President Donald Trump.

PM Modi’s Message of Confidence
On platform X, PM Modi wrote:
“Confidence is the power by which everything becomes possible. The strength of our citizens will be instrumental in realizing the dream of a developed India.”
He also included the Sanskrit verse:
“Śrīrmangalāt prabhavati prāgalbhyāt sampravardhate. Dākṣyāt tu kurute mūlaṃ saṃyamāt pratitiṣṭhati.”

Positive Impact of the Tariff Reduction
The agreement is expected to bring significant economic benefits to India. Several Union ministers, including Defence Minister Rajnath Singh and Home Minister Amit Shah, lauded the deal.

  • Rajnath Singh described it as a historic moment and a new chapter of deep and extensive economic cooperation, noting that tariffs have dropped to 18%, strengthening India-U.S. trade relations.
  • Amit Shah called it a “historic day” for India-U.S. relations, emphasizing that the finalized deal clears the path for stronger commercial ties and mutual development.
  •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man highlighted that the reduction in tariffs is excellent news for ‘Made in India’ products, expressing gratitude to both PM Modi and President Trump for their leadership and noting that the deal will benefit citizens of both the world’s largest democracies.

The trade agreement is widely expected to boost India’s exports, open new opportunities for domestic industries, and enhance strategic and economic ties between India and the United States.
